我正在使用FabricJS,我试图让两个画布彼此相邻,表现得像一个。所以我可以在它们之间拖动对象。
我的想法是将第二个画布的视口移动到第一个画布的大小,然后将相同的对象添加到两个画布中。
在这里你可以看到我到目前为止做了什么:
https://jsfiddle.net/ytdzo38h/
现在移动了对象的选择框,因此无法在两个画布中抓取对象。
我发现canvas.wrapperEl.getBoundingClientRect()
给出了选择框的坐标,但我不知道如何调整它以满足我的需要。我非常感谢你的帮助:)。